The PyQt5.QtCore.QProcess.exitCode is a property in the PyQt5.QtCore.QProcess class in Python that represents the exit code of a process. It is typically used to determine the exit status of a process after it has finished executing. The exit code is a numerical value that allows the program to indicate whether it terminated successfully or encountered an error during execution. By accessing this property, the application can retrieve the exit code of a process and take appropriate actions based on the result.
